Campbellsville Woman Charged After Street Fight Stabbing That Left Victim Airlifted

Investigators are reviewing witness statements alongside the suspect’s account to determine what led to the confrontation.

Overview

  • Police say officers were called around 12:55 p.m. Wednesday to a Smith Ridge Road home and found a woman in the front yard with multiple stab wounds.
  • An arrest citation identifies the victim as Erica Meredith, who was airlifted to University of Louisville Hospital; officials have not released her condition.
  • Kayla Thompson, 35, was located just before 3 p.m., questioned by Campbellsville police, arrested on a first-degree assault charge, and booked into the Taylor County Detention Center.
  • A nearby resident told police she heard two women arguing and heard Thompson say she was going to stab Meredith, though she did not witness the stabbing.
  • Thompson told investigators she swung a box cutter during a fight after Meredith allegedly tried to punch her, and police say the investigation remains open.
